Hi, I'm very new in Unix environment, now using Sco unixware 7.0.1 but
cannot utilize the 2nd CPU, can anyone help me on this?? below is some
capture that I've been done b4.... thanks in adv.

I have already install osmp option and rebuild the kernel....

1. check on mp kernel
# /etc/conf/bin/idtype
mp

2. check on processor info (still can't see processor 1)
# psrinfo
0 on-line since 02/09/00 21:48:51

3. check on system info
# uname -X

System = UnixWare
Node = XXXXXXXX
Release = 5
KernelID = 98/08/18
Machine = Pentium II
BusType = ISA
Serial = XXXXXXXX
Users = 50
OEM# = 0
Origin# = 1
NumCPU = 1

4. check on package installed
# pkginfo | grep osmp
system osmp OS Multiprocessor Support (OSMP)
#

Why the 2nd CPU is still inactive??

What kind of "edition" are you using?
Base and Business editions only support 1 CPU.
